Ravens-Dolphins Capsule

BALTIMORE (4-7) at MIAMI (4-7)

Sunday, 1 p.m. ET, CBS

OPENING LINE - Dolphins by 6 1/2

RECORD VS. SPREAD - Ravens 3-7-1, Dolphins 4-7

SERIES RECORD - Ravens lead 7-5

LAST MEETING - Ravens beat Dolphins 28-13, Dec. 7, 2014

LAST WEEK - Dolphins lost at Jets 38-20; Ravens won at Browns 33-27

AP PRO32 RANKING - Dolphins No. 24, Ravens No. 25

RAVENS OFFENSE - OVERALL (11), RUSH (18), PASS (10).

RAVENS DEFENSE - OVERALL (17), RUSH (8), PASS (24).

DOLPHINS OFFENSE - OVERALL (27), RUSH (27), PASS (17).

DOLPHINS DEFENSE - OVERALL (28), RUSH (32), PASS (21).

STREAKS, STATS AND NOTES - Ravens coach John Harbaugh is 5-0 against Dolphins. ... Ravens have sacked Ryan Tannehill 12 times in two games. ... Baltimore's seven losses have been by a total of 32 points. ... Ravens rank second-worst in NFL with minus-10 turnover differential. They're tied for last in NFL with four interceptions. ... Ravens are giving up sacks at lowest rate in NFL and have allowed only 16. ... If Baltimore's Justin Tucker scores four points Sunday to reach 500 in his career, he'll reach milestone in his 60th game, faster than any kicker in NFL history. .. Baltimore punter Sam Koch leads NFL with 44.3 net average. ... Dolphins have trailed by double figures in each of past five games. ... Miami throws 67 percent of the time, highest rate in league. ... Dolphins rank second-worst in NFL in third-down conversions at 28 percent. They're even worse on fourth down - 27 percent (4 for 15). ... Fantasy Tip: Dolphins rookie WR DeVante Parker, slow to recover from offseason foot surgery, saw his most extensive action last week and scored first NFL TD. With WR Rishard Matthews nursing ribs injury, Parker might be poised for breakout game.
